Abstract

Recently, the system-on-chip capabilities provide the opportunity to have more flexibility in system design. Mixed Signal Devices (MSD) combines Analog and Digital processing elements in a single device. SmartFusion customizable System-on-Chip (cSoC) devices integrate an FPGA, an ARM Cortex-M3 processor and programmable analog, offering full customization, IP protection and ease-of-use. Deploying reconfigurable resources of Smart Fusion device, A2F200M3F, a customizable system on chip is designed dedicatedly for polyhouse application. The light intensity sensor BPW34 is used for present design. It is more sensitive to the Sunlight rather than any other sources. For growth of plants in agriculture, intensity of light is one of the important parameter. Therefore, system is designed for measurement of intensity of light. An IDE LiberoSoC is used for design and customizing of hardware for the system-on-chip, whereas the firmware is co-designed by employing SoftConsole. The designed system exhibits high reliability and high preciseness.
